Abstract

The invention discloses a kind of Smoke prevention elevator, including carriage, carriage is equipped with ventilation device, built-in sensors, outer sensor and air filter;The ventilation device includes blower, first air port, second air port and controller, first air port is set to the bottom of car floor or side wall, second air port is set to the top in carriage, and second air port is connect by air duct with blower one end, and the blower other end is equipped with the outlet A and the outlet B, the outlet A is communicated with outside, and the outlet B is communicated by air filter with outside;The controller is electrically connected with the formation of blower, outer sensor and built-in sensors respectively, in external sensor-triggered, built-in sensors triggering or without sensor-triggered when, corresponding make air-supply or exhausting and the action command of the outlet A or the outlet B of opening blower into carriage.Using the present invention, the flue dust injury caused by trapped person generated from fire can be prevented, the smoke in carriage can also be taken away.

Background technique
When high-rise building meets with fire, the main power source of elevator is cut off, if being escaped from not in time in elevator there are also personnel at this time, It is then trapped in carriage, the flue dust that fire generates can enter in carriage with hoistway or car door, and passenger-in-elevator is in addition to facing elevator It is possible that also to be taken precautions against the flue dust entered in carriage outside the various safety problems occurred.Fire statistics data shows, fiery Have that 60%~80% cause of death is related with the flue gas in fire in died in calamity, flue dust is mainly carbon monoxide, titanium dioxide Carbon, vapor, sulfur dioxide and phosphorus pentoxide etc. mix toxic gas, and human body sucking is easily poisoned to death.And it is existing The ventilation equipment of elevator generally not can guarantee though being able to maintain the circulation of air in carriage with hoistway air communication and be passed through carriage Interior air quality, so that the flue dust injury caused by trapped person generated from fire cannot be prevented.

Specific embodiment
To make the object, technical solutions and advantages of the present invention clearer, the present invention is made into one below in conjunction with attached drawing Step ground detailed description.Only this is stated, the present invention occurs in the text or will occur up, down, left, right, before and after, it is inside and outside etc. just Position word is not to specific restriction of the invention only on the basis of attached drawing of the invention.
In order to overcome existing elevator to be difficult to carry out Smoke prevention measure in fire, as depicted in figs. 1 and 2, the present invention provides one Kind Smoke prevention elevator, including carriage 1, carriage 1 are equipped with ventilation device, built-in sensors 5, outer sensor 6 and air filtration dress Set 7;
The ventilation device includes blower 2, the first air port 3, the second air port 4 and controller, and first air port 3 is set to The bottom of 1 bottom plate of carriage or side wall, second air port 4 be set to carriage 1 in top, second air port 4 by air duct with The connection of 2 one end of blower, 2 other end of blower are equipped with the outlet A and the outlet B 22, and the outlet A 21 is communicated with outside, and the B goes out Mouth 22 is communicated by air filter 7 with outside;
The controller is electrically connected with the formation of blower 2, outer sensor 6 and built-in sensors 5 respectively, in outer sensor 6 triggerings, the triggering of built-in sensors 5 or corresponding when without sensor-triggered make air-supply or exhausting into carriage 1 and open blower 2 A export 21 or B outlet 22 action command.
Wherein, the blower 2 that ventilation device includes is equipped with the top of carriage 1, and the blower 2 can rotate forward air-supply or reversed pumping Wind.First air port 3 is equipped with 1-10, respectively in the bottom of 1 bottom plate of carriage or side wall, with the outer air communication of carriage 1;But both into Port, is also possible to exhaust outlet, depending on specific 2 direction of rotation of apparent wind machine.Second air port 4 is equipped with 1-10, in carriage 1 Top, second air port 4 are connect by air duct with 2 one end of blower;Similarly, the second air port 4 both but air inlet, can also be with It is exhaust outlet, depending on specific 2 direction of rotation of apparent wind machine.
Specifically, when blower 2 is blown in positive steering carriage 1, the air outside carriage 1 enters sedan-chair by the second air port 4 It in compartment 1, then is discharged to outside carriage 1 from the first air port 3, forms air flow circuit, play the logical wind action of ventilation, at this time second Air port 4 is air inlet, and the first air port 3 is exhaust outlet.Air warp when blower 2 is exhausting in counter steer carriage 1, in carriage 1 Second air port 4 discharge carriage 1 is outer to form negative pressure in carriage 1, and the outer air pressure of carriage 1 is greater than the air pressure in carriage 1, carriage 1 Outer air is added in carriage 1 by the first air port 3, so that air flow circuit is formed, at this point, the first air port 3 is air inlet, Second air port 4 is exhaust outlet.
The blower 2 that the ventilation device of existing elevator uses generally only has air blowing function, but if fire condition, in hoistway It is filled with the flue dust for being mingled with various toxic gases, if elevator also continues carrying out ventilation ventilation using the ventilation device, can be incited somebody to action Toxic fumes are drawn onto carriage 1, do not have the purpose of Smoke prevention.If closing the ventilation device, trapped person then will lead to The passage of stranded time, content of oxygen in air is fewer and fewer in carriage 1, it may appear that anoxic, the problem of asphyxia.
For this purpose, Smoke prevention elevator of the present invention is equipped with air filter 7 to purify the air entered in carriage 1.It is described 2 one end of blower is connected with the second air port 4, and the other end is equipped with the outlet the A outlet the 21 and B outlet 22, A 21 and directly communicates with outside, institute The outlet B 22 is stated to communicate by air filter 7 with outside.And purified air is just used in fire in order to control elevator It is sent into carriage 1, the present invention is externally provided with several built-in sensors 5 and outer sensor 6 in carriage 1.The external sensing Device 6 includes cigarette induction device and/or thermal sensation device, and the outer sensor 6 is distributed in 1 outer wall of carriage or door at least provided with 3 Outside, can judge whether to be in fire condition by cigarette induction device and thermal sensation device.When cigarette induction device and thermal sensation device measured data More than threshold value, the outlet B 22 that blower 2 opens blower 2 is connected to blower 2 with air filter 7, and the positive rotation of blower 2 Turn, blows into carriage 1, so that the air outside carriage 1 enters back into carriage 1 after first passing around air filter 7, even if empty Containing the toxic fumes of high concentration in gas, also ensure that filtered air meets air quality requirements, to solve fire feelings Ventilating problem under condition in carriage 1.
But daily elevator is in use, the air in hoistway is not required to filter, as also used sky in daily elevator ventilation process Gas filter device 7 then needs very high maintenance cost, this is because air filter 7 adsorbs particle and toxic gas to one After a saturation value, then there is no filtrations, it is therefore desirable to periodic replacement and cleaning, to cause maintenance cost height.For this purpose, this Invent the blower 2 and set that there are two outlets: A exports 21 and B and exports the outlet 22, B 22 to be connected with air filter 7.The outlet A 21 are directly connected to outside air, and the outlet A 21 is opened in daily elevator ventilation, close the outlet B 22, directly adopt and hoistway air exchange ?;And occur closing the outlet A 21 when fire, the outlet B 22 is opened, the air of hoistway is first filtered and is discharged into carriage 1 afterwards.Using The present invention had both solved the ventilating problem under fire condition in carriage 1, also reduced regular maintenance cost, the compatibility with existing elevator By force.
Daily elevator ventilation can encounter two kinds of situations: (1) someone smokes in carriage 1, and 1 smoke of carriage is caused to be difficult to disperse; (2) free from extraneous odour.Situation is planted for (1), built-in sensors 5 are equipped in carriage 1 of the present invention, built-in sensors 5 are high sensitivity Cigarette induction device, when detecting numerical value and being more than preset threshold, blower 2 opens the outlet A 21, closes the outlet B 22, and reversed exhausting There to be smoke air quickly to extract out, to keep with fresh air in carriage 1.Situation is planted for (2), smoke smell free will not then trigger Built-in sensors 5, blower 2, which is still, opens the outlet A 21, closes the outlet B 22, but is using positive air supply mode, the party at this time Formula to the comfort level of passenger-in-elevator more preferably.
The ventilation device further includes controller, the controller respectively with blower 2, outer sensor 6 and built-in sensors 5 Form electrical connection.Controller receives outer sensor 6 and the detection numerical value of built-in sensors 5 executes following movement:
When controller receives outer sensor 6 and built-in sensors 5 are no more than threshold value, it is judged as 1 smoke smell free of carriage And be not fire condition, Xiang Fengji 2 issues the outlet A 21 that blower 2 is blown and opened into carriage 1, closes the finger of the outlet B 22 It enables;
When controller receive only 6 measured data of outer sensor be more than threshold value when, in fact it could happen that fire condition, aweather Machine 2 issues the outlet B 22 that blower 2 is blown and opened into carriage 1, closes the instruction of the outlet A 21;
When controller receives only 5 measured data of built-in sensors is more than threshold value when, someone's smoking in possible carriage 1, The outlet A 21 that exhausting and opening blower 2 into carriage 1 are issued to blower 2, closes the instruction of the outlet B 22;
When controller receives outer sensor 6 and 5 measured data of built-in sensors is all more than threshold value, equally it is judged as It is likely to occur fire condition, Xiang Fengji 2 issues the outlet B 22 that blower 2 is blown and opened into carriage 1, closes the finger of the outlet A 21 It enables.
Preferably, cigarette induction device of the present invention is ion type smog sensor, and the thermal sensation device is temperature sensor.
Preferably, it may result in the power-off of elevator main power source in case of fire, Smoke prevention elevator of the present invention is additionally provided with UPS uninterruptible power supply is as backup power supply, in the power-off of elevator main power circuit to ventilation device, built-in sensors 5 and external Sensor 6 continues to power.
It should be noted that air filter 7 of the present invention is equipped with ultra-fine fibre glass object filter layer, active carbon layer With the silver-colored titanium dioxide layer of load.It may filter that the particulate matter and carbon monoxide, titanium dioxide in air by the air filter 7 The toxic gases such as carbon, benzene, toluene, sulfur dioxide and phosphorus pentoxide, filtering requirement when being able to satisfy fire condition.
